@BlueOcean
Well I enjoyed X/Y, so yes, S&M are more boring.

You're lucky to encounter 4 trainers on a route.

Trials are basically gyms with no trainers. The totem fight is against two, maybe three, 'mon.

There's a trial up the top of a mountain. Are you going to fight your way up to the top? Nope, take the bus.

Upon entering most routes you encounter 10 minutes of "plot," a lot of it is Team Skull being numbskulls

Victory road, and all the strong trainers inside have been replaced, with a couple of areas with grass and one cave area. The only trainers you fight are a rival at the beginning, and end.

ThatNyteDaez

While I'll say that @Pokefanmum82 was overly harsh with their post, I will admit that I totally agree with their point.

Yes, we know absolutely nothing about US & UM, which means anyone saying they may become the "worst selling main series game" is just going too far. But I know I'm still interested in getting these games. Heck, I bought both versions. And I know a few dozen friends who intend to buy them too, even though we know nothing.

Thing is, unlike with Metroid Federation Force, we know we're getting Pokémon on Switch. So I don't think that comparison can be made so easily. This is essentially the Black 2 & White 2 to tide us over until pokemon comes to Switch. And there's nothing wrong with that.

Besides, we know that the region is going to have a few changes here and there (etc, the black portal, Necrozma's new forms/story, more Z-moves, Dusk Lycanroc and whatever else they have yet to mention) which is good enough to many people. Particularly for those who never got Sun & Moon and for those who fully intend to double-dip like myself. Some people prefer to be surprised.

Maybe Gamefreak has heard how disappointed people were when they played the games and already knew about 90% of the new pokemon? Maybe this is the response to that.
